Two Additional COVID-19 Cases Confirmed in Daejeon...Local Total Reaches 111
[Asia Economy (Daejeon) Reporter Jeong Il-woong] Two new cases of COVID-19 were confirmed in Daejeon.
According to Daejeon City as of 10 a.m. on the 28th, a man in his 50s (#110) residing in Naedong, Seo-gu, Daejeon, and a man in his 60s (#111) residing in Cheondong, Dong-gu, were each diagnosed with COVID-19.
They are presumed to have been infected through contact with confirmed cases, including family members. Patient #110 is a family member of patients #108 and #109, who were confirmed positive for COVID-19 the day before. They visited the emergency room of Chungnam National University Hospital on the 26th and were diagnosed the following day.
The quarantine authorities confirmed that the family visited the emergency room of Chungnam National University Hospital, temporarily closed the emergency room for thorough disinfection, and conducted an emergency disinfection. In addition, COVID-19 tests were conducted on 38 medical staff who had contact with the confirmed patients’ family members, and all tested negative. These medical staff are currently reported to be in isolation at the hospital.
Patient #111 is understood to have had contact with patient #92 at Dunsan Electronics Town located in Tanbang-dong, Seo-gu, but the exact route of infection has not been identified.

Meanwhile, as of the 28th, the cumulative number of confirmed cases in the Daejeon area is 111, of which 65 were diagnosed between the 15th and 27th of this month.
